Analog Landlines: The Legacy Standard

Traditional landlines offer reliability and call clarity, especially during power outages. However, they lack portability, cost more in the long run, and don’t support modern features like voicemail-to-email or app-based calling.

VoIP Services: Flexible and Feature-Rich

V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) services like Ooma, Vonage, and MagicJack use your home internet to make and receive calls. These tools are affordable, come with smart features, and allow you to keep your number—a critical element for business phone number retention if you operate from home.

Wireless Home Phone Adapters: Best of Both Worlds

These devices, such as AT&T Wireless Home Phone, bridge traditional phones with mobile networks. Ideal for rural or semi-rural areas, they offer better coverage without needing broadband. Number portability is available, though not always seamless.

Mobile-Only Solutions: The Modern Minimalist

For tech-savvy minimalists, consolidating everything to a smartphone can eliminate clutter and boost convenience. Apps like Google Voice allow number forwarding, voicemail transcriptions, and more. However, this solution can risk continuity without proper attention to business phone number retention.
